OSP begins stalled trials following SC ruling

Persecutions led by the Office of the Special Prosecutor have resumed following a landmark Supreme Court decision affirming the institution’s constitutional mandate to prosecute corruption.

Proceedings had remained suspended since April 2026 after a High Court ruling challenged the authority of the Office, throwing several high-profile legal actions into temporary limbo. With legal clarity now restored, the anti-graft agency has published an updated schedule setting court dates for ongoing matters through to late 2027.

The revised docket features several prominent public figures and corporate entities facing financial crime charges. Among the flagship cases, former Chief Executive Officer of the National Petroleum Authority Mustapha Abdul-Hamid is scheduled to appear on 11 August 2026 alongside seven co-accused, including former Unified Petroleum Price Fund coordinator Jacob Kwamina Amuah, NPA staff member Wendy Newman, and associated corporate entities.

Proceedings involving former Finance Minister Kenneth Ofori-Atta are set to proceed on 27 AUGUST 2026. The case names seven co-defendants, including his former chef de cabinet Ernest Darko Akore, former Ghana Revenue Authority Commissioners-General Emmanuel Kofi Nti and Ammishaddai Owusu-Amoah, former Customs Division Commissioners Isaac Crentsil and Col. Kwadwo Damoah (Rtd), executive Evans Adusei, and Strategic Mobilization Ghana Limited.

On the same date, former Northern Development Authority Chief Executive Sumaila Abdul-Rahman will stand trial alongside former deputy executives Stephen Yir-Eru Engmen and Patrick Seidu, as well as A&QS Consortium Limited Chief Executive Andrew Kuundaari. In a separate matter, Issah Seidu, John Abban, and Peter Archibold Hyde are scheduled for a hearing on 23 October 2026.

Later autumn dates include the trial of former Secretary to the Inter-Ministerial Committee on Illegal Mining Charles Cromwell Nanabanyin Onuawonto Bissue, who appears on 26 October 2026 alongside former GalamStop software systems manager Raphael Mensah and former committee project coordinator Dr Naa Dedei Tagoe. Local Government Service technician Ibrahim Kofi Sessah and Dansoman Polyclinic nurse Gloria Acquah are scheduled to appear on 27 October 2026.

The extended calendar stretches into 2027, with former Public Procurement Authority Chief Executive Adjenim Boateng Adjei set to stand trial on 13 October 2027. The published schedule marks a concerted effort by the prosecution to clear the backlog created during the multi-month legal hiatus.
